With their bright colors and fancy packaging, macarons by far one of the most stylish sweets. So it’s no wonder they’re at almost every fashion event alongside cupcakes and champagne. When I came across the famous Ladurée luxury French bakery on West Broadway, I was hypnotized by the beautiful sweets in the window. Judging from this display, these double-decker macarons that sell at a rate of 15,000 a day, are enough to make any girl feel like they are in the company of Marie Antoinette or Blair Waldorf.

Eames Lounge Chair — Sitting Room

Engulf yourself in timeless, modern style while sitting in the classic Eames lounge chair and ottoman. The iconic Herman Miller leather furniture pieces are crafted with molded plywood and are luxuriously comfortable for reading “Atlas Shrugged” or taking a disco nap after a long day of work.

The Brass Bateau — Bathroom

Adorn your master bathroom with the indulgent Catchpole & Rye brass bathtub that makes anyone feel like grand royalty. The 100 percent brass bathtub stands as more of a statuesque art piece with its breathtaking, hand-beaten finish and flawlessly polished look. Aspiring Socialites everywhere are discovering the wonderful world of consignment. reFINEstyle.com is an online marketplace of pre-loved designer fashion and accessories. Curated by a hand selected team of sellers across the country, an ever-changing selection of consignment merchandise is offered to the fashion-minded buyer at greatly reduced prices.  Buying designer goods from a respected consignment website is a lot better than buying from eBay.  In fact, I don’t suggest buying designer goods, especially bags from eBay.  Unlike on eBay where it is basically the luck of the draw, reFINEstyle.com works with reputable sellers vetted by the website that only supply the real thing.

Having bought used designer goods myself, I can tell you that much of this so-called “pre-loved” couture, looks as if it has never been touched.  The Dallas-based website founded by former HR exec, Megan Masoner, (I love it when fashionistas start their own businesses) has an ever-changing selection of over 800 premier brands. Sales last between 7-14 days.  Buyers on reFINEstyle can either “bid” on items or select the “buy it now” option for the price listed.  G3 sales (“Going, going, gone!”) allow for the possibility of scoring great deals on items whose prices are reduced up to 15 times over the course of the sale.  So start strategizing now on how to navigate this dynamic site full of designer treasures.  It’s every Aspiring Socialite’s best-kept secret.
